Output ed26e45c49614fddf78f95b2a89e4c343a76e5abca54d2a5c70055d2c4d90628:2

value
259216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2bc2d09ca426c4705c15e74a000a04413f0e607 OP_EQUAL
address
3PpUsfD7hkVh7xFr4hrHme6kRD2syGZqDg
transaction
ed26e45c49614fddf78f95b2a89e4c343a76e5abca54d2a5c70055d2c4d90628
spent
true